linux创建用户并给用户sudo权限

    这些年,我看了很多关于创建linux用户的博客。发现当中都是写了一大堆废话,都是复制粘贴的,而且介绍的一点都不全面,有些甚至直接是错误的。

我在这里将按如下步骤来详细的描述创建用户的过程。以用户名test为例:

1、

useradd -d /home/test -m test

上面表示的是创建一个名为test的用户,且同时给他在home目录下面创建了文件夹。

2、

passwd test

上面的命令是给test用户设置密码。

3、

usermod -s /bin/bash test

上面这段代码的含义是,把命令行的模式换为bash,默认是sh。你肯定会问为什么要这样,因为如果使用默认的sh,你打开终端的提示符显示的是$,不是“用户名$主机名”这种形式。

4、

usermod -a -G sudo test
usermod -a -G adm test

上面这个代码的意思是,把test用户添加到sudo和admin用户组里面。这里要注意的是系统里面的admin的用户组的名字是"adm"。

还有,我经常看到博客说只要改/etc/sudoers文件就可以了。虽然这种方法可行,但是这种方法不利于管理用户。最重要的是,这种方法很low,很垃圾,我很看不起这种方法。做为高水平的技术人才,该装逼的地方还是要装逼的,这样才可彰显牛逼之处。

5、

groups test

上面这个命令的意思是检查test所在的用户组

6、

sudo su

首先,你要重新登录一下,然后输入上面这个命令,密码就是使用该用户的密码,然后你就发现可以sudo了,哈哈哈哈啊哈哈,这样你就成功了。 

猜你喜欢

转载自blog.csdn.net/wujunlei1595848/article/details/87027871